// Dependency pinning policy for the Torchvale gateway.
// All third-party versions are pinned exactly; no ranges, no floats.
// Upgrades go through the weekly pin-bump job, never by hand edits here.
// If on-call sees a resolution mismatch at deploy time, roll back first,
// investigate second. The lockfile hash must match the manifest.
// The pinned set below was generated from the build identified by this token.

pipeline stamp: htk4_66df

**Key Ceremony Checklist — Item 4: Hermetic Build Migration (Lathework)**

Before signing the first hermetic release of Lathework at the weekly eng sync, confirm the migration steps: the toolchain snapshot is pinned, no network fetches occur during the build, and the reproducibility check passed twice on independent runners. Two ceremony witnesses must initial the log. Only then may the sealed signing envelope be opened, in view of both witnesses. The envelope's contents are unlocked with the recovery passphrase recorded below.

unlock words, bafog-fawip: ulaax-istix-julok-fraax-queniel-fenok-tamdor-ulador-zorius

# Break-glass: Slimforge build pipeline

Slimforge strips debug layers and unused packages from container images before deploy. Normally you never touch its signing vault. Break-glass applies only if the slimming pipeline blocks a critical hotfix and both maintainers are unreachable. Steps: page the duty lead, log the incident, then unseal the vault from the Harrowden admin host. Unsealing prompts for the recovery passphrase, recorded immediately below.

unlock words, fajog-yawep: ralael-istath

**Handover — Pellwick Suggest Service**

From Dara to Ovette: the autocomplete index has been slow since the Thornquay shard split. Reindex runs at 02:00; expect degraded suggestions until roughly 04:00. New folks: don't restart the suggester mid-rebuild, it makes things worse. Dashboards are under the "suggest-latency" folder. If you need to open the maintenance vault for manual reindexing, the recovery passphrase is noted directly below.

vault phrase of yafop-bajeg = wenael-briael-juleth-praath-briir-julvan-gormir-quenmir-eliael-eliox-sormir-kasax-ralath